Web6 aug. 2024 · Those are the telltale signs of overcooked eggs. Eggs contain a sulfur-based compound that when heated too long or at too high a temperature will turn your egg yolks green and funky-smelling. However, if you cook your eggs properly, this won't happen. Web2024-02-08 Do hard boiled eggs float when they are done? If the egg stay at the bottom – it is fresh. If the egg stands on its pointed end at the bottom – it is still safe to eat but best used for baking and making hard-cooked eggs. If the egg float – they’re stale and best discarded.
